Environmental applications of nanotechnology address the development of solutions to the existing environmental problems, preventive measures for future problems resulting from the interactions of energy and materials with the environment, and any possible risks that may be posed by nanotechnology itself. The area s of applying nanotechnology in construction will be mainly focused on: (1) lighter and stronger structural composites, (2) l ow maintenance coating, (3) better properties of cementitious materials, (4) red ucing the thermal transfer rate of fire retardant and insulation, and (5) construction related nano -sensors. Environmental remediation relies mainly on using various technologies (e.g., adsorption, absorption, chemical reactions, photocatalysis, and filtration) for the removal of contaminants from different environmental media (e.g., soil, water, and air).
